bl双性强迫侵犯h_国产在线观看人成激情视频_蜜芽188_被诱拐的少孩全彩啪啪漫画

javascript刪除數(shù)組元素,js刪除數(shù)組所有元素

JavaScript如何實現(xiàn)對數(shù)組元素的插入、刪除、替換

如果不知道Array.PRototype.splice的使用的方法那很有可能就要被扣分了。使用Javascript數(shù)組類型內置的splice方法僅需一行代碼即可輕松實現(xiàn)對數(shù)組元素進行插入、刪除、替換操作。

創(chuàng)新互聯(lián)建站堅持“要么做到,要么別承諾”的工作理念,服務領域包括:成都做網(wǎng)站、成都網(wǎng)站建設、企業(yè)官網(wǎng)、英文網(wǎng)站、手機端網(wǎng)站、網(wǎng)站推廣等服務,滿足客戶于互聯(lián)網(wǎng)時代的常寧網(wǎng)站設計、移動媒體設計的需求,幫助企業(yè)找到有效的互聯(lián)網(wǎng)解決方案。努力成為您成熟可靠的網(wǎng)絡建設合作伙伴!

方法簽名:Array.prototype.splice(index,count[,elm1,elm2...n])描述:使用Array類型的splice方法可以對數(shù)組元素進行插入、替換、刪除。該方法講直接影響當前的數(shù)組對象(與.slice(index1,index2)方法不同)并返回被刪除的數(shù)組項。

參數(shù):index :數(shù)組中元素的起始下標。

count :需要要被刪除或替換的元素個數(shù)。

elems :需要插入到數(shù)組中的項。

返回值 :返回從素組中被移除的項。

演示:var items =[a,b,c,d,e];//刪除元素result = items.splice(1,2)

//這個操作刪除了示例中items數(shù)組中的元素[b,c],并返回[b,c]給result.

//替換元素result = items.splice(1,2,x,y)

//這個操作使用元素x,y替換了示例中items數(shù)組中的元素[b,c],并返回[b,c] 給 result.

//插入元素result = items.splice(1,0,x,y)

js 怎么在數(shù)組刪除第一個元素

【Array?對象方法】

—————————————————————————————————————

concat()????????|連接兩個或更多的數(shù)組,并返回結果。????????????????????????????

join()??????????|把數(shù)組的所有元素放入一個字符串。元素通過指定的分隔符進行分隔。

pop()???????????|刪除并返回數(shù)組的最后一個元素??????????????????????????????????

push()??????????|向數(shù)組的末尾添加一個或更多元素,并返回新的長度。??????????????

reverse()???????|顛倒數(shù)組中元素的順序。????????????????????????????????????????

shift()?????????|刪除并返回數(shù)組的第一個元素????????????????????????????????????

slice()?????????|從某個已有的數(shù)組返回選定的元素????????????????????????????????

sort()??????????|對數(shù)組的元素進行排序??????????????????????????????????????????

splice()????????|刪除元素,并向數(shù)組添加新元素。????????????????????????????????

toSource()??????|返回該對象的源代碼。??????????????????????????????????????????

toString()??????|把數(shù)組轉換為字符串,并返回結果。??????????????????????????????

toLocaleString()|把數(shù)組轉換為本地數(shù)組,并返回結果。????????????????????????????

unshift()???????|向數(shù)組的開頭添加一個或更多元素,并返回新的長度。??????????????

valueOf()???????|返回數(shù)組對象的原始值

Javascript根據(jù)指定下標或對象刪除數(shù)組元素

將一下代碼放在全局js文件中:

Js代碼

復制代碼

代碼如下:

/**

*刪除數(shù)組指定下標或指定對象

*/

Array.prototype.remove=function(obj){

for(var

i

=0;i

this.length;i++){

var

temp

=

this[i];

if(!isNaN(obj)){

temp=i;

}

if(temp

==

obj){

for(var

j

=

i;j

this.length;j++){

this[j]=this[j+1];

}

this.length

=

this.length-1;

}

}

}

使用方法:

Js代碼

復制代碼

代碼如下:

var

arr

=new

Array();

arr[0]="dddddd";

arr[1]="dxxxxxxx";

arr[2]="vvvvvvv";

arr[3]="dbbbbb";

var

str

="vvvvvvv";

arr.remove(3);//刪除下標為3的對象

arr.remove(str);//刪除對象值為“vvvvvvv”

javascript 數(shù)組怎么移除一個元素

script?type="text/javascript"

var?arr?=?new?Array();

arr.push("1");

arr.push("2");

arr.push("3");

for(var?i=0;iarr.length;i++){

alert(arr[i]);

}

arr.pop();//移去最后一個元素

arr.splice(1,1);??//?移去指定位置?指定數(shù)目的元素?splice(a,b);?a需要刪除的位置,b刪除幾個

for(var?i=0;iarr.length;i++){

alert(arr[i]);

}

/script

Javascript循環(huán)刪除數(shù)組中元素的幾種方法示

var arr = [18,45,69,22,7,56];//比方說要刪除上述數(shù)組中所有的奇數(shù)arr = arr.filter(function(v){ return v%2==0; //只返回偶數(shù)});console.log(arr);//輸出結果 18,22,56

網(wǎng)站欄目:javascript刪除數(shù)組元素,js刪除數(shù)組所有元素
文章轉載:http://vcdvsql.cn/article26/dsiihcg.html

成都網(wǎng)站建設公司_創(chuàng)新互聯(lián),為您提供搜索引擎優(yōu)化虛擬主機云服務器網(wǎng)站策劃自適應網(wǎng)站Google

廣告

聲明:本網(wǎng)站發(fā)布的內容(圖片、視頻和文字)以用戶投稿、用戶轉載內容為主,如果涉及侵權請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內容未經(jīng)允許不得轉載,或轉載時需注明來源: 創(chuàng)新互聯(lián)

綿陽服務器托管